Update the Countertops 

 

You do all the chopping, peeling, and other important stuff on the countertop of your kitchen. It has to be the best. If you have those outdated tile-and grout or cheap laminate tops, replace them with options such as marble, granite, or quartz. There are an endless number of countertop surface options for everyone’s unique style and budget. Designers have introduced some really fascinating designs over the years, which are both stylish and durable. 

 

 

 

 

Paint Your Cabinets for a Refresh 

 

Experimenting with cabinets can be really fun. You can end up impressing yourself. Considering your space, its decor, color of the walls, carefully choose a color to paint your cabinets. Solid hues, such as dark green and blue, are quite popular. 

 

To go the extra mile, you can even update the hardware on the cabinets. It will give a refreshing and new look to your kitchen area. Surf the internet for some amazing inspiration.  Cabinet hardware ranges from simple to artistic.  Choose what functions well and goes with the style of the kitchen.

 

 

 

 

Get Energy-efficient Appliances

 

If you’re planning to upgrade your kitchen with new appliances, be sure to go for energy-efficient ones. It is a great way to give your kitchen an update along with saving electricity and water, which is environmentally friendly. This will also put less stress on the bills. This can also include fixing small plumbing problems and introducing low-flow kitchen faucets to save water. 

 

 

 

 

Install a Backsplash 

 

Installing a backsplash is a great way to add pattern and texture to your entire kitchen area. These are also available in peel-and-stick styles if you like experimenting with different options. White subway tile is among the most popular styles. These days, one can get multiple options. Whatever design you choose, make sure to complement the color of the tiles. You can install the backsplash all the way to the ceiling or upper cabinets to get a more contemporary look.
